TB Protection for Healthcare Workers (CE: 0.5)


Description: 

This course is designed to educate healthcare personnel about the risks, treatment, and prevention of tuberculosis in order to increase safety in hospitals and other medical facilities. It will also provide information about the work practices recommended by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) that are designed to help prevent transmission of the disease.


Learning Objectives:

  • Define tuberculosis and list common symptoms.
  • Learn the difference between TB infection and TB disease.
  • Understand how a person becomes infected with TB.
  • Understand PPE, and Isolation procedures and how to minimize exposure.
  • Describe procedures for when an individual tests positive for TB.
